Transaction ff6da313c77a26ffd2ae986769cf1dde80003a53c408d92f47228c5bc27e2f88

8 Input
2 Outputs
  • ff6da313c77a26ffd2ae986769cf1dde80003a53c408d92f47228c5bc27e2f88:0
  • value  12165000
    address  16ZETTWtDv9Y4DhBTzq1YXGYHHk1Ub6bvZ
  • ff6da313c77a26ffd2ae986769cf1dde80003a53c408d92f47228c5bc27e2f88:1
  • value  1240326782
    address  1CGY85YnzsjtdMYgA52cq7z7gmBb94ha5W